Excel如何提取时间?时间数据怎么获取?
作者:佚名|分类:EXCEL|浏览:84|发布时间:2025-04-04 17:29:26
Excel时间提取与时间数据获取详解
在数据处理和分析中,时间数据的管理和提取是一个常见的需求。Excel作为一款强大的数据处理工具,提供了多种方法来提取时间数据。本文将详细介绍如何在Excel中提取时间以及如何获取时间数据。
一、Excel时间提取方法
1. 使用文本函数提取时间
在Excel中,日期和时间通常以文本形式存储。以下是一些常用的文本函数来提取时间:
(1)MID函数:用于从文本字符串中提取特定位置的字符。
(2)LEFT函数:用于从文本字符串的左侧提取指定数量的字符。
(3)RIGHT函数:用于从文本字符串的右侧提取指定数量的字符。
例如,假设有一个包含日期和时间的单元格A1,内容为“2021-03-15 14:30:00”,要提取时间部分,可以使用以下公式:
=RIGHT(A1, 8)
这将提取出“14:30:00”。
2. 使用日期和时间函数提取时间
Excel还提供了一些专门的日期和时间函数来提取时间数据:
(1)TIME函数:用于创建一个时间值。
(2)HOUR函数:用于提取时间值的小时部分。
(3)MINUTE函数:用于提取时间值的小时部分。
(4)SECOND函数:用于提取时间值的秒部分。
例如,使用上述公式,可以从单元格A1中提取时间:
=TIME(HOUR(A1), MINUTE(A1), SECOND(A1))
这将返回时间值14:30:00。
3. 使用条件格式提取时间
条件格式可以根据特定条件自动更改单元格的格式。例如,可以使用条件格式提取时间:
(1)选中包含日期和时间的单元格区域。
(2)点击“开始”选项卡中的“条件格式”。
(3)选择“新建规则”,然后选择“使用公式确定要设置格式的单元格”。
(4)在“格式值等于以下公式时”输入公式,例如:
=ISNUMBER(MID(A1, 12, 8))
(5)点击“格式”按钮,设置所需的格式。
这样,当单元格A1中的时间格式正确时,它将被自动应用指定的格式。
二、时间数据获取方法
1. 手动输入
在Excel中,可以直接手动输入时间数据。例如,在单元格中输入“14:30:00”,Excel会自动将其识别为时间格式。
2. 从其他数据源导入
如果时间数据来自其他数据源,如数据库或文本文件,可以使用以下方法导入:
(1)使用“获取外部数据”功能,如“获取外部数据”中的“来自文本”。
(2)选择数据源,然后选择“导入”按钮。
(3)在导入向导中,选择“日期和时间”作为数据类型,并设置相应的格式。
(4)点击“完成”导入数据。
3. 使用公式生成时间数据
如果需要生成一系列的时间数据,可以使用以下公式:
(1)在单元格中输入起始时间,例如“14:30:00”。
(2)在相邻的单元格中输入以下公式,以增加时间:
=TIME(HOUR(A1)+1, MINUTE(A1), SECOND(A1))
这将返回下一个小时的时间。
相关问答
1. 问题:如何将Excel中的时间转换为24小时制?
回答:在Excel中,默认的时间格式是12小时制。要转换为24小时制,可以在单元格格式设置中进行调整。选中单元格,右键点击选择“格式单元格”,在“数字”选项卡中选择“时间”,然后选择24小时制的时间格式。
2. 问题:如何将Excel中的时间转换为日期?
回答:如果单元格中既有日期又有时间,可以使用文本函数提取日期部分。例如,使用以下公式:
=DATE(YEAR(A1), MONTH(A1), DAY(A1))
这将返回单元格A1中的日期部分。
3. 问题:如何将Excel中的时间转换为小时数?
回答:可以使用以下公式将时间转换为小时数:
=HOUR(A1) + (MINUTE(A1) / 60)
这将返回单元格A1中的时间对应的小时数。
总结
在Excel中,提取时间数据和获取时间数据有多种方法。通过使用文本函数、日期和时间函数以及条件格式,可以轻松地提取和格式化时间数据。同时,从其他数据源导入时间数据和使用公式生成时间数据也是常用的方法。掌握这些技巧,可以更高效地处理和分析时间数据。